Can u flush vivitrol from ur system? It's making me very sore and tired all day, but I still can't sleep either. I had it one week ago and I can't take it anymore. ## Hi Joz, Sorry to hear about your situation. According to the FDA, Vivitrol has an estimated elimination half-life of 5 to 10 days (at which point only half of the dose you took would theoretically be out of your body). However, the FDA notes that this time frame is dependent upon the erosion of the polymer... I would also conclude that a variety of individual factors may heavily influence whether you're closer to the 5 day mark vs 10 day mark in its half life. Lastly, the FDA states that the elimination half life of Vivitrol and its metabolites occurs primarily via urine; so I'd agree that drinking lots...

I have a friend who is fearful of taking the second injection of naltrexone due to the sleeplessness she experienced. My question is, does this side effect diminish with the 2nd injection or does it remain 'about the same'? ## In theory, side effects tend to lessen in severity and eventually go away entirely, once your body gets used to a medication. However, everyone is different, so there is no way to be sure. The FDA lists other typical side effects as possibly including dizziness, weight gain, anxiety, diarrhea, and irritability. She should consult her doctor, they may have ideas to help prevent this from happening, or they may be able to provide her with some type of sleep aid. Is she on any other medications?
